Journal: Hormones and behavior
Article Title: Nesting Behavior is Associated with VIP Expression and VIP-Fos Colocalization in a Network-Wide Manner
doi: 10.1016/j.yhbeh.2014.12.010
Figure Lengend Snippet: Representative labeling for VIP mRNA (green) and Fos immunoreactivity (red) in cross-sections from a nesting male (A, H, I) and nesting female (B-G) zebra finch. DAPI nuclear stain is shown in blue. (A) Labeling in the anterior portion of the MeA, where the MeA caps the ventral amygdalofugal pathway (vaf; also known as the occipitomesencephalic tract). (B) Labeling in the mid-caudal portion of the MeA, where the MeA is situated ventromedial to fascicles of the vaf. Asterisks denote matching locations in the main panel and inset. As shown in the inset, many VIP cells in the MeA express low levels of mRNA, although numerous cells are strongly labeled, as well. Arrows highlight VIP-Fos double-labeled neurons. (C-D) Labeling in the MPO and MPA. The asterisk in panel C corresponds to the location of the asterisk in panel D. (EG) Representative labeling in the VMH (E), AH (F) and Inf (G). (H) VIP-Fos double-labeled neurons in the VMH, as indicated by arrows. (I) Labeling in the CG, putative homologue of the mammalian ventrolateral PAG. Asterisks denote matching locations in the main panel and inset. All scale bars = 100 µm except insets, which = 25 µm.
